Best Italian Restaurants in South Boston, Massachusetts - November, 2024

Fratelli Restaurant

1 Broadway
Everett, Massachusetts
Open : 4:00 PM - 12:00 AM

Novara Restaurant

556 Adams St
Milton, Massachusetts
Open : 11:00 AM - 9:00 PM

Pini's Pizzeria

749 Boston Rd
Billerica, Massachusetts
Closed : 11:00 AM - 7:00 PM

Premiere on Broadway

517 Broadway
Somerville, Massachusetts
Closed : 10:00 AM - 4:00 PM

Antique Table Lynn

5 Crest Ave #3
Winthrop, Massachusetts
Open : 8:00 AM - 9:00 PM

Domino's Pizza

1023 Washington St
Norwood, Massachusetts
Open : 10:30 AM - 12:00 AM

Windy City Pizza - Quincy

195 Newport Ave
Quincy, Massachusetts
Open : 11:00 AM - 11:00 PM

Panera Bread

1334 Park St
Stoughton, Massachusetts
Closed : 7:00 AM - 8:00 PM

Panera Bread

100 Independence Way
Danvers, Massachusetts
Closed : 7:00 AM - 7:00 PM

OTTO

Boston Logan International Airport
Boston, Massachusetts
Closed

Ravello Italian Kitchen

136 Belmont St
Watertown, Massachusetts
Open : 12:00 PM - 9:00 PM

Vitality Bowls Castle Rock

Arsenal Yards
Watertown, Massachusetts
Closed : 8:00 AM - 8:00 PM

Santoro's of Peabody

41 Main St
Peabody, Massachusetts
Closed : 9:00 AM - 3:00 PM

Caffe Italia

10 School St
Marblehead, Massachusetts
Open : 4:00 PM - 9:00 PM

Papa Gino's

532 Pond St
Weymouth, Massachusetts
Open : 11:00 AM - 9:00 PM